How they compare

Congo currently reports 0.0768 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year against 0.0708 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year in Comoros, a difference of 0.006 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year.

That makes Congo's figure about 1.1 times Comoros's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 62 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Comoros ahead.

Comoros ranks 115th and Congo ranks 114th of 187 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Comoros averaged higher in 3 and Congo in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Comoros Congo Difference Ahead
1960s 0.1267 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.0222 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.1044 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Comoros
1970s 0.121 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.014 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.107 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Comoros
1980s 0.067 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.007 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.06 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Comoros
1990s 0.078 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.273 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.195 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Congo
2000s 0.0576 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.174 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.1164 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Congo
2010s 0.0623 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.1286 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.0664 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Congo
2020s 0.0712 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.0776 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year 0.0064 Litres of pure alcohol per person per year Congo

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
